Consulting Software Engineer
RELX

Phoenix, Arizona

Posted in IT


This job has expired.

Job Info


BASIC FUNCTIONS: This position provides assistance and input to management, develops and leads large multifunctional development activities, solves complex technical problems, writes complex code for computer systems, and serves as a senior source of expertise. The position may also provide sizing or budget recommendations to management.

The candidate will be working alongside team members in an agile environment on an industry-leading identity management, risk, and threat mitigation platform that processes tens of millions of events per day.

The candidate will be expected to take a leadership role as the team develops and maintains rapidly deployable, configurable, and robust systems in a containerized architecture using Java/J2EE, Spring framework, and a web services technology stack.

The candidate should be comfortable working on the front end using technologies like GWT and React and on the back end. The candidate should be comfortable working with RDBMS solutions like MySQL and NoSQL solutions like Couchbase.

QUALIFICATIONS:

  • 10+ years of Software Engineering experience
  • BS Engineering/Computer Science or equivalent experience required; advanced degree preferred

TECHNICAL SKILLS:
  • Software development process expert in applicable methodologies (e.g., Agile, Waterfall).
  • Expertise in data modeling, design and manipulation, optimization, best practices, tuning, and leading industry trend knowledge.
  • Expertise in normalized/dimensional data modeling principles and their application to complex business needs.
  • Expertise in industry technology language development trends.
  • Expertise in test-driven development and maintenance, including techniques for applying best practices for overall project benefit.
  • Expert knowledge of multiple data storage subsystems.
  • Strong budgeting/finance skills.
  • Proven expertise in the use and development of applicable desktop toolsets.
  • Proven expert in partnering and leading internal and external technology resources in solving complex business needs.
  • Strong experience with various resource models such as Managed Services and/or Staff Augmentation.
  • Strong knowledge of industry best practices in external resource development.
  • Solid knowledge of architectural principles.
  • Ability to partner and lead internal and external technology resources in solving complex business needs.
  • Strong proficiency with data manipulation language, including optimization techniques.
  • Ability to design and work with complex data models.
  • Expertise in development languages including but not limited to: Java/J2EE, JavaScript, JSP, C/C++, HTML, XML, SQL, Windows, UNIX, and .Net.
  • Knowledge in using and developing applicable toolsets.
  • Strong organization/project planning, time management, and change management skills across multiple functional groups and departments. Strong delegation skills involving prioritizing and reprioritizing projects and managing projects of various sizes and complexity.
  • Advanced problem-solving experience involving leading teams in identifying, researching, and coordinating the resources necessary to effectively troubleshoot/diagnose complex project issues; prior success extracting/translating findings into alternatives/solutions; and identifying risks/impacts and schedule adjustments to facilitate management decision-making.
  • Advanced communication (verbal and written) and customer service skills. Strong interpersonal, communication, and presentation skills applicable to a broad audience, including senior and executive management, customers, etc., diction/terminology, and presenting information concisely and effectively to clients, management, and various departments using assorted communication mediums.

ACCOUNTABILITIES:
  • Serve as a primary technical point of contact for external technology resources.
  • Provide design input across a product.
  • Work directly with customers and end-users.
  • Serve as acknowledged "go to" person on coding and technical issues.
  • Interface with other technical personnel or team members to finalize requirements.
  • Write and review portions of detailed specifications to develop system components of moderate complexity.
  • Complete complex bug fixes.
  • Design and work with complex data models.
  • Mentor lead software developers interested in consultancy on development methodologies and optimization techniques.
  • All other duties as assigned.

We are an equal opportunity employer: qualified applicants are considered for and treated during employment without regard to race, color, creed, religion, sex, national origin, citizenship status, disability status, protected veteran status, age, marital status, sexual orientation, gender identity, genetic information, or any other characteristic protected by law. If a qualified individual with a disability or disabled veteran needs a reasonable accommodation to use or access our online system, that individual should please contact accommodations@relx.com or if you are based in the US you may also contact us on 1.855.833.5120.

Please read our Candidate Privacy Policy


This job has expired.

More IT jobs


AF Group
Chicago, Illinois
$90,400.00 - $151,500.00 per year
Posted about 3 hours ago

AF Group
New Berlin, Wisconsin
$90,400.00 - $151,500.00 per year
Posted about 3 hours ago

AF Group
Los Angeles, California
$90,400.00 - $151,500.00 per year
Posted about 3 hours ago

Get Hired Faster

Subscribe to job alerts and upload your resume!

*By registering with our site, you agree to our
Terms and Privacy Policy.